Robot Motion

Time Limit: 1000MS Memory Limit: 10000K

Total Submissions: 8134 Accepted: 3933

Description

A robot has been programmed to follow the instructions in its path. Instructions for the next direction the robot is to move are laid down in a grid. The possible instructions are

N north (up the page)

S south (down the page)

E east (to the right on the page)

W west (to the left on the page)

For example, suppose the robot starts on the north (top) side of Grid 1 and starts south (down). The path the robot follows is shown. The robot goes through 10 instructions in the grid before leaving the grid.

Compare what happens in Grid 2: the robot goes through 3 instructions only once, and then starts a loop through 8 instructions, and never exits.

You are to write a program that determines how long it takes a robot to get out of the grid or how the robot loops around.

Input

There will be one or more grids for robots to navigate. The data for each is in the following form. On the first line are three integers separated by blanks: the number of rows in the grid, the number of columns in the grid, and the number of the column in
which the robot enters from the north. The possible entry columns are numbered starting with one at the left. Then come the rows of the direction instructions. Each grid will have at least one and at most 10 rows and columns of instructions. The lines of instructions
contain only the characters N, S, E, or W with no blanks. The end of input is indicated by a row containing 0 0 0.

Output

For each grid in the input there is one line of output. Either the robot follows a certain number of instructions and exits the grid on any one the four sides or else the robot follows the instructions on a certain number of locations once, and then the instructions
on some number of locations repeatedly. The sample input below corresponds to the two grids above and illustrates the two forms of output. The word "step" is always immediately followed by "(s)" whether or not the number before it is 1.

Sample Input

3 6 5

NEESWE

WWWESS

SNWWWW

4 5 1

SESWE

EESNW

NWEEN

EWSEN

0 0 0

Sample Output

10 step(s) to exit

3 step(s) before a loop of 8 step(s)

题目大意:模拟一个机器人在特定的棋盘中行走,每个棋盘的格子规定好了机器人移动的方向,每次移动只能走一个格子,问机器人退出棋盘时走的步数,如果不能退出棋盘,输出机器人进入循环前走的步数和每次循环中包含的步数。

思路:使用一个二维数组标记每个点的方向,经过的点标记为经过时的步数(为了防止与方向混淆,步数从4开始计)。

 

#include<stdio.h>
#include<string.h>
int map[11][11];
int dir[4][2]={{-1,0},{0,1},{1,0},{0,-1}};
int main()
{
int r,c,e,s,i,j,sum;
int s1,e1;
char ch;
while(scanf("%d%d%d",&r,&c,&e),r+c+e)
{
sum=4;
for(i=1;i<=r;i++)
{
getchar();
for(j=1;j<=c;j++)
{
scanf("%c",&ch);
switch(ch)
{
case 'N':map[i][j]=0;break;
case 'E':map[i][j]=1;break;
case 'S':map[i][j]=2;break;
case 'W':map[i][j]=3;break;
}
}
}
s=1;
while(s>=1&&s<=r&&e>=1&&e<=c&&map[s][e]<4)
{

s1=s+dir[map[s][e]][0];
e1=e+dir[map[s][e]][1];
map[s][e]=sum;
s=s1; e=e1;
sum++;
}
if(s>=1&&s<=r&&e>=1&&e<=c)
{
printf("%d step(s) before a",map[s][e]-4);
printf(" loop of %d step(s)\n",sum-map[s][e]);
}
else
printf("%d step(s) to exit\n",sum-4);
}
return 0;
}
